WebMay 12, 2024 · It means to put before the mind so as to “correct through instruction and warning.” It differs slightly from teaching in that it is normally a response to some kind of error or it is a warning against spiritual danger, present or potential. Webnoutheteó: to admonish, exhort Original Word: νουθετέω Part of Speech: Verb Transliteration: noutheteó Phonetic Spelling: (noo-thet-eh'-o) Short Definition: I admonish, warn, counsel Definition: I admonish, warn, counsel, exhort. WebThayer's Expanded Definition νουθετέω , νουθετῶ ; ( νουθετης , and this from νοῦς and τίθημι ; hence, properly, equivalent to ἐν τῷ νώ τίθημι , literally, 'put in mind', German an das … WebMay 1, 1996 · Nous (#3563 in Strong's) is the Greek word for "mind" that we want to explore. This is the Greek word used in Romans 12:2 ("renewing of our minds") and also 1 Corinthians 2:16 ("the Mind of Christ"). Strong's defines nous as "the intellect, the mind in thought, feeling or will; the understanding." Now, this definition still leaves us somewhat ...
